The Applied Psychology Group (APG) sits within the Centre for Electronic Warfare, Information and Cyber (EWIC) at Cranfield Defence and Security, Shrivenham. It comprises a small team of academics who deliver research, consultation and scholarship-led postgraduate teaching on the psychological mechanisms (including cognitive processes) underpinning human behaviour across different contexts.

Research

The APG has significant experience in applied research within defence, with a proven track record in high quality delivery, exploitation of research outputs and collaboration with other research partners. These include large defence organisations, small and medium enterprises and academia.

Exploitable deliverables include but are not limited to refresher training interval analysis within a Competence Retention Analysis Technique (CRA-T), included in the revised Defence Systems Approach to Training (DSAT) policy (December 2015).
